Be an Elf with the Fleet-Footed alt. racial trait and start with Improved Initiative as your 1st lvl feat. Start with 20 Int. Take the water school and make heavy use of the Hydralic Push at low lvls. There is also a focus item that will let you add +1 damage at your Ray of Frost I think.

Human (racial heritage feat: undine). Get some undine feats!
aka: Hydrallic Manuvers.
Get the trait that boosts (+1 cl and dc) on 3 spells and the -1 meta-magic one all with hydrallic push. (magic linage and lore seeker).
With these hydrallic push is actually not useless.
: 1st level slot to disarm, trip, dirty trick is good value till 20th and alot o fun!

There is plenty of water based spells on the wizard's list; cold based spells, fog/mist spells, pure water based spells like Hydraulic Push and Aqueous Orb and alternatively you could summon poisonous or water related creatures like frogs and snakes.
I would build this character as a regular wizard, but higher Int and caster level is good to have if you plan to use CMB/CMD based spells like Hydraulic Push.
Another alternative is to also pick Elemental Spell and change the energy type of spell to cold so you could essentially be casting a freezing version of Burning Hands spell.

Water Wizard can be a very effective specialty. Here are just two ways your vision could be realized:
1. The obvious approach is a Wizard of the Elemental (water) school. Combined with some suggestions above you would be very effective at existing Water and Cold spells, such as Hydraulic Push and Aqueous Orb.
2. Another approach is to build your Water Wizard on an Evocation(Admixture) Wizard chassis. This Wizard can freely alter spell energy types many times each day. This allows one to specialize in a single element and apply related specialty feats to all elemental spells, not just those associated with Water or Cold.
